A way to uninstall Screentake from your computer

You can find below detailed information on how to uninstall Screentake for Windows. It was developed for Windows by Screentake. Go over here where you can read more on Screentake. Please open if you want to read more on Screentake on Screentake's website. Screentake is normally set up in the C:\Program Files (x86)\Scrtake\Screentake folder, regulated by the user's choice. C:\Program Files (x86)\Scrtake\Screentake\unins000.exe is the full command line if you want to uninstall Screentake. The program's main executable file occupies 4.36 MB (4570112 bytes) on disk and is called ScrTake.exe.

The following executables are installed along with Screentake. They occupy about 5.90 MB (6189733 bytes) on disk.

  • cwebp.exe (550.00 KB)
  • ScrTake.exe (4.36 MB)
  • unins000.exe (735.16 KB)
  • unrar.exe (296.50 KB)
